Italian construction companies are increasingly adopting digital technologies and smart construction solutions. Building Information Modeling (BIM) has become mandatory for public projects, driving demand for construction equipment with integrated digital systems. Sany machinery equipped with telematics, GPS tracking, and remote monitoring capabilities aligns perfectly with this trend, enabling Italian contractors to optimize fleet management, reduce downtime, and improve project efficiency.
Italy's commitment to achieving carbon neutrality by 2050 has accelerated the adoption of electric and hybrid construction equipment. Major Italian cities like Milan, Rome, and Bologna have implemented low-emission zones, making electric construction machinery increasingly attractive. Italy's historic city centers, with narrow streets and limited access, create unique challenges for construction projects. There is growing demand for compact, maneuverable equipment that can operate in confined spaces without compromising performance. Mini excavators, compact wheel loaders, and versatile skid steer loaders are particularly popular in Italian urban construction projects.
The equipment rental market in Italy has experienced significant growth, with many construction companies preferring to rent rather than purchase machinery. This trend is driven by the desire to reduce capital expenditure, access the latest technology, and maintain flexibility in fleet composition. The northern regions of Lombardy, Piedmont, Veneto, and Emilia-Romagna represent Italy's economic core, accounting for approximately 55% of the country's GDP. This area experiences the highest demand for construction equipment, driven by continuous industrial development, infrastructure upgrades, and urban expansion. Milan, as Italy's financial capital, hosts numerous large-scale construction projects requiring heavy machinery. Italy's National Recovery and Resilience Plan allocates over €191 billion for infrastructure and modernization projects through 2026. This unprecedented investment will drive sustained demand for construction equipment across all categories. Major projects include high-speed rail expansion, highway modernization, digital infrastructure deployment, and green energy installations.
